Whereas we know in c programming, data structures may be selected. Through this course you can build a strong foundation in data structures and algorithms that can help you to crack coding interviews and work in the industry. Important data structures and algorithms in python edureka. Subero introduces you to linear, tree, and hash data structures and gives you important insights behind the most common algorithms that you can directly apply to your own programs. Data structures and algorithms using python rance d. Algorithms and data structures in python download download 2.
This course takes advantage of the easy to read python programming language to efficiently teach you what you need to know to land the tech job of your dreams. Python projects numbers, algorithms, graph, data structures. May 15, 2019 data structures in general, a data structure is a specialized format for organizing and sorting data. Data structures in python list, tuple, dict, sets, stack. Codeless data structures and algorithms free download filecr. Data structures and algorithms in python is the first mainstream objectoriented book available for the python data structures course. Learn data structure is free education app, developed by offline appsle. The course is broken down into easy to assimilate short lectures, and after each topic there is a quiz that can help you to test your newly acquired knowledge. A key objective is to provide a back to basics approach to learning data structures and algorithms without overwhelming the reader with all of the objectoriented programming terminology and concepts. Data structures and algorithms using python omenka online. Data structures and algorithms through python in depth. I have written clean and efficient answer in python, as well as a text explanation of the efficiency of my code and my design choices. Get your kindle here, or download a free kindle reading app. If you are looking to improve your skills in data structures and algorithms to prepare for the technical portion of job interviews, to improve your software engineering skills, etc.
Algorithms are the procedures that software programs use to manipulate data structures. This project cover a variety of topics related to the data structures. This course will cover chapters 610 of the textbook. Implementations of a few algorithms and datastructures for fun and profit. I read this for at least 5 minutes before i wrote this answer, and im sorry to have to say it in a way that can be so clearly construed as to be dismissive and its not intended to be, but. Providing a balanced blend of classic, advanced, and new algorithms, this practical guide upgrades your programming toolbox with new perspectives and handson techniques. I wanted to study algorithms and data structures in detail in the quest of becoming a better programmer.
Download pdf data structures and algorithms with python. The data structures and algorithms nanodegree program will help you excel at solving everything from welldefined problems, like how to calculate the efficiency of a specific algorithm, to more openended problems, like building your own private blockchain or writing a. We will move past the basics of procedural programming and explore how we can use the python built in data structures such as lists, dictionaries, and tuples to perform increasingly complex data analysis. Python allows its users to create their own data structures enabling them to have full control over their functionality.
We will move past the basics of procedural programming and explore how we can use the python builtin data structures such as lists, dictionaries, and tuples to perform increasingly complex data analysis. Aug 02, 2019 if you are looking to improve your skills in data structures and algorithms to prepare for the technical portion of job interviews, to improve your software engineering skills, etc. Python data structures and algorithms video free pdf. While data structures help in the organization of data, algorithms help find solutions to the unending data analysis problems. This course will also help students to face interviews at the top. Necaise introduces the basic array structure and explores the fundamentals of implementing and using multidimensional arrays. An updated, innovative approach to data structures and algorithms written by an author team of experts in their fields, this authoritative guide demystifies even the most difficult mathematical concepts so that you can gain a clear understanding of data structures and. A binary tree is a treelike structure that has a root and in which each vertex has no more than continue reading. Algorithms and data structures in python udemy free download this course is about data structures and algorithms. What are considered some of the best books on python data. If you are new to programming, we recommend the introduction to programming nanodegree program. Complete with handson tutorials, this book will guide you in using the best data structures and algorithms for problem solving. Data structures and algorithms using python pdf download for free.
Python for data structures, algorithms, and interviews. Welcome to python for data structures, algorithms and interviews. This is the most comprehensive course online to help you ace your coding. Get handson practice with over 80 data structures and algorithm exercises and guidance from a dedicated mentor to help prepare you for interviews and onthejob scenarios.
Facebooktwitter udacity data structures and algorithms nanodegree download get handson practice with over 80 data structures and algorithm exercises and guidance from a dedicated mentor to help prepare you for interviews and onthejob scenarios. Data structures and algorithms using python programmer books. This course takes advantage of the easy to read python programming language to efficiently teach you what you need to know to land the tech job of. This course will help you in better understanding of basics of data structures and how algorithms are implemented in high level programming language. Designed to provide a comprehensive introduction to data structures. Udacity data structures and algorithms course free download. Projectbased python, algorithms, data structures free download also includes 6 hours ondemand video, 4 articles, 69 downloadable resources, full lifetime access, access on mobile and tv, assignments, certificate of completion and much more. I read this for at least 5 minutes before i wrote this answer, and im sorry to have to say it in a way that can be so clearly construed as to be dismissive and its not intended to be, but the same books that every other language uses. The knowledge of data structures and algorithms forms the base to identify programmers giving yet another reason for tech enthusiasts to get a python certification. Codeless data structures and algorithms provides you with the knowledge about dsas that you will need in the professional programming world, without using any. Amidst amidst or advanced minecraft interface and datastructure tracking is a tool to display an overview. We are going to implement the problems in python, but i try to do it as generic as possible. More and more programmers are turning to python and this book will give them the understanding they need. And now for something completely different this book is designed for a data structures and algorithms course that uses python.
Pdf problem solving with algorithms and data structures. To optimize your chances of success in the data structures and algorithms nanodegree program, you should have intermediate python programming knowledge and basic algebra knowledge. This course will introduce you to common data structures and algorithms in python. Data structures and algorithms in python is the first mainstream. Week 4 programming solutions nptel programming data. Data structures and algorithms in python this book is designed to be easy to read. Week 5 programming solutions nptel programming data. Python data structures and algorithms free download. Minimal and clean example implementations of data structures and algorithms in python 3. Algorithms and data structures in python free download. Learn data structure on windows pc download free 1. Python has implicit support for data structures which enable you to store and access data.
May 03, 2020 the data structures and algorithms nanodegree program will help you excel at solving everything from welldefined problems, like how to calculate the efficiency of a specific algorithm, to more openended problems, like building your own private blockchain or writing a webcrawler. Understand the common programming patterns and algorithms used in python data science. Jun 06, 2018 pythonic data structures and algorithms. Github rahulatrkmshowmethedatastructures project 2. Downloadpython for data structures, algorithms, and. Download this app from microsoft store for windows 10, windows 8. Udacity data structures free download freetuts download.
Data structures allow you to organize data in a particular way efficiently. Data structures and algorithms in python by michael t. Write complex and powerful code using the latest features of python 3. It enables you to carry out entire data analysis workflows in python without having to switch to a more domain specific language. Python data structures courses from top universities and industry leaders.
Learn python data structures online with courses like python data structures and python for everybody. In this book, you will learn the essential python data. Data structures in general, a data structure is a specialized format for organizing and sorting data. Python data structures and algorithms video english mp4 avc 1920. This brings the need to have a solid foundation in data structures and algorithms with go so as to build scalable applications. Feb 23, 2020 week 5 programming solutions nptel programming data structures and algorithms using python 2020 check the codes here. Implement classic and functional data structures and algorithms using python about this book a step by step guide, which will provide you with a thorough discussion on the analysis and design of fundamental python data structures.
Designed to provide a comprehensive introduction to data. They are critical to any problem, provide a complete solution, and act like reusable code. This book assumes that students have learned the basic syntax of python and. Python data structures and algorithms video by wow. Packt python data structures and algorithms free download. With pandas, performance, productivity and collaboration in doing data analysis in. Algorithms and data structures in action teaches you powerful approaches to a wide range of tricky coding challenges that you can adapt and apply to your own applications. Python is a widely used highlevel, generalpurpose, interpreted, dynamic programming language. The book begins with an introduction to go data structures and algorithms. Data structures and algorithms in python goodrich, michael t. This data structures and algorithms in python tutorial will help you develop a strong background in data structures and algorithms.
Udacity data structures and algorithms nanodegree download. Algorithms and data structures in python udemy free download. The underlying mechanisms of many of pythonas builtin data. These structures are called list, dictionary, tuple and set. Data structures include arrays, the files, the table, the record and many more. The book is also suitable as a refresher guide for computer programmers starting new jobs working with python. Data structures and algorithms with python springerlink. The insertion sort uses the principle of a marker moving along a list with a sorted side to the left. Students of computer science will find this clear and concise textbook to be invaluable for undergraduate courses on data structures and algorithms, at both introductory and advanced levels.
Handson data structures and algorithms with python. This course will introduce the core data structures of the python programming language. This is the most comprehensive course online to help you ace your coding interviews and learn about data structures and algorithms. Week 4 programming solutions nptel programming data structures and algorithms using python2020 check the codes here. Nov 27, 2012 data structures and algorithms in python is the first authoritative objectoriented book available for python data structures. The most prominent data structures are stack, queue, tree, linked list. Week 5 programming solutions nptel programming data structures and algorithms using python2020 check the codes here. Feb 17, 2020 week 4 programming solutions nptel programming data structures and algorithms using python 2020 check the codes here. The main reason behind the incredible popularity of raspberry pi is its usefulness. Data structures and algorithms in python is the first authoritative objectoriented book available for python data structures. On this page you can download learn data structure and install on windows pc.
780 352 820 373 486 860 1158 1014 131 1017 105 219 1426 1292 80 495 913 1468 1198 921 1427 229 576 1193 1483 778 1454 487 1116 652 86